Sudak weather in August
In August, Sudak sees average daytime highs of 25°C and overnight lows near 22°C, with 19 mm of rain across 3.4 wet days and about 13.9 hours of daylight. It is the 1st-warmest and 11th-wettest month of the year here.
Highs ease over the month, from about 25°C in the first days to 23°C by the end.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 80% of the time in August, and the air most often feels muggy.
Daylight stretches from about 14 h 30 min at the start of August to 13 h 06 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, August is Sudak's 1st-clearest and 8th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Sudak's year-round climate.

Temperature in August
Highs ease over the month, from about 25°C in the first days to 23°C by the end.
A typical August day in Sudak reaches about 25°C in the afternoon and slips back to 22°C overnight — a 2°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 22°C and 27°C. Set against its neighbours, August runs on par with July and about 4°C warmer than September.

Sea temperature near Sudak in August
The nearest coast averages about 25°C in August — the other half of the beach question. The full-year curve and swim-comfort zones are below.
The sea offshore is warmest in August at about 25°C and coldest in February near 8°C.
It's comfortable for a long swim from Jun 14 to Oct 1 — about 3.6 months when the water holds above 20°C.

UV index in Sudak in August
Clear-sky midday UV in August peaks around 8 — enough to warrant sun protection. The full-year curve, shaded by WHO exposure level, is below.
Under clear skies, the midday UV index in Sudak peaks around July 20 at about 8 (very high) — sunscreen, a hat and midday shade are essential. It bottoms out near December 20 at about 1 (low).
The index reaches 3 or more — the level where the WHO recommends sun protection — in 7 months of the year.

Where is Sudak?
Sudak sits at 44.8°N, 35.0°E, 33 m above sea level, in Ukraine. The nearest listed city is Bilohirsk, 37 km away.
Topography around Sudak
How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Sudak.
Within 3 km, the terrain around Sudak has signific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 556 m around an average of 77 m above sea level; within 16 km, large vari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 959 m; within 80 km, very signific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 1,530 m.
The land around Sudak is covered by grassland (35%), artificial surfaces (23%) and water (23%) within 3 km, water (41%), trees (35%) and grassland (22%) within 16 km, and water (41%) and cropland (24%) within 80 km.

Data sources
Temperature, precipitation, cloud, humidity, wind and solar figures are a 1991–2020 climatology for Sudak (44.8492°, 34.9747°, elevation 33 m), computed from hourly ERA5 reanalysis — contains modified Copernicus Climate Change Service information. Sun figures are astronomical calculations, not observations. City data © GeoNames, CC BY 4.0. Map outlines from Natural Earth (public domain); interactive map © Google. Sea temperatures are the NOAA OISST v2.1 1991–2020 monthly climatology (public domain), sampled at the nearest ocean point. UV index is derived from CAMS (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service) clear-sky UV data — contains modified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service information. Topography is sampled from the Copernicus DEM GLO-90 elevation model (© ESA/Airbus) and ESA WorldCover 2021 land cover (CC BY 4.0).
